Bit Thickness
The bit is 20mm thick, measured at the thickest point in the horse's commissure. This makes it a rather thick mouthpiece.
Comparison values: normal warmbloods 16 - 18mm, ponies rather 10 - 14mm, thoroughbreds 12 - 16mm and particularly large warmbloods, cold-bloods and Shire Horses rather 18mm and larger.
When selecting the bit thickness and size, pay attention to the anatomical conditions of the horse's mouth. You can use your fingers to test how much space there is between the tongue and palate.
Bit Material
Sweet Iron
Sweet Iron bits are made of steel. The bits are designed so that surface rust forms on contact with air and moisture. This tastes sweet and stimulates saliva production. Horses therefore readily accept Sweet Iron bits.

Mouthpiece
Straight Bar Bits
A straight bar is usually straight or slightly curved to adapt to the anatomical conditions in the horse's mouth. A straight bar mouthpiece has a sharper action than a single-jointed or double-jointed mouthpiece.
Cheekpiece
D-Ring
Due to the characteristics of this bit, it is wonderfully suited for young horses that are still a bit inexperienced. The shape and weight of the cheekpieces ensure a quiet and pleasant position in the mouth. Due to the shape of the D-shaped rings, optimal lateral support is provided. Good and steady rein guidance is facilitated by the large ring. The larger rings provide slightly more leverage on the poll.
